Bombardier\’s Business Aircraft London Service Centre in Biggin Hill is part of an award-winning network and is the flagship of Bombardier\’s European operation. This Base and Line Maintenance Centre is the fastest-growing Service Centre in Europe and the largest Business Aircraft OEM in the UK. The facility has the capabilities to perform an array of maintenance checks, modifications and upgrades all from this site. Only 14 miles from London, Bombardier\’s Biggin Hill Service Centre is ideally located to support operators in the UK region and beyond.
What are your contributions to the team?
- Lead and assist internal and external quality audits, report on findings and monitor corrective actions.
- Assist and administer with audits and assessment of suppliers, contractors and sub-contractors.
- Assist and administer with AD biweekly review from CAA & EASA website and issue review report and update the AD monitoring database.
- To act as the liaison between the aviation regulatory bodies and the Company.
- Actively support and participate in the company core values and policies.
- Identify and administer corrective actions for deficiencies through advising, educating and mentoring.
- Administer and monitor company training program to ensure regulatory compliances.
- Ensure accurate document management and monitor trends for aircraft maintenance work records.
- Assist to investigate occurrences and report into QIR & IOR system.
- Conduct quality related tasks for continuous improvement of the facility by conducting random inspection of work process, completed work document, etc.
- Actively promote continuous improvement policy and seek to reduce error occurrences.
- Attend the daily briefings and act as a subject matter of expert to provide advice to the business.
- Manage and monitor the process and procedures within the QA department.
- Monitor and administrate the Company Approvals and renewal process.
- Monitor and administrate the certifying staffs\’ company authorization systems.
- Assist to review current maintenance procedures for compliance with regulatory and company requirements.
- Accountable to Quality Manager on the daily quality operations.
- Perform induction and quality training as required.
- Carry out and perform the duties and requirements for company HS&E
How to thrive in this role?
- You have several years of related experience in an aircraft service facility.
- You hold a Bachelor\’s degree in Business or Aviation Management or equivalent experience
- You have the computer skills necessary to learn and/or operate word processing, spreadsheet, database, email, and web-based applications
- Hold either a Part 66 License, Diploma or recognised aviation qualification/s.
- Hold a recognised Lead Auditor or Internal Auditor certification.
- Knowledge of general aviation legislation (EASA, CAA, etc.) and quality systems (ISO9001/AS9100).
- Knowledge of ICAO Safety Management System (SMS).
- Well verse in Microsoft programs (Words, Excel, Power-point, etc.)
- You have project management training, an asset
- Possess relevant quality assurance or audit experiences
- Have strong presentation skills along with a high level of written and verbal skills.
